Live performances have also played a crucial role in Yankovic's financial success. His tours, such as the "Alpocalypse Tour" and the "Mandatory World Tour," have been well-received, drawing large crowds and generating substantial revenue. His ability to engage with his audience, both through his music and his stage presence, has made his concerts a must-see event for fans. The revenue from these tours, combined with merchandise sales, has significantly boosted his net worth.

To truly understand Jess Glynne’s financial standing, estimated to be around $5 million, one must first dissect her career trajectory, which is a masterclass in maximizing opportunity. Her breakthrough did not come as a solo act initially, but as the featured vocalist on Route 94’s house track "My Love" in early 2014. The song was a seismic event in the UK, reaching number one on the UK Singles Chart and thrusting Glynne into the spotlight. This was followed by her collaboration with David Guetta on "Hey Mama," which further solidified her status as a go-to vocalist for dance-pop anthems. However, it was her solo work that allowed her to showcase her full artistic range. Her debut studio album, "I Cry When I Laugh" (2015), was a commercial behemoth, spawning the chart-topping singles "Hold My Hand" and "Don't Be So Hard on Yourself." The album’s success was not merely a flash in the pan; it established her as a durable force in pop, leading to multi-platinum certifications across the globe and substantial royalty streams.
